Get started28 March Street is a mid-terrace house in Burnley (BB12 0BT). It has a recorded floor area of 85 m² (around 915 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(February 2016) shows an E (score 47),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. Earlier certificates rated it D (September 2014); the latest reading is one band lower. Between certificates, wall efficiency dropped from Good to Very Poor and lighting dropped from Very Good to Average.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 76),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from February 2016,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Sale prices here have outpaced Burnley HPI: 8.8%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£126,000 sits 152% above the 2020 sale of £50,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£55/sq ft) was about 104.1%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Most recent transfer: June 2020 at £50,000.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 71% of similar EPCs).
